if the saleen is not supercharged then it is the 2v version of the gt motor:_) just because its saleen doesnt mean that it is fast:_) oh and by the way if he says that he put a bigger cam in it, the he is full of shit:_) these new mustangs from 1996 and up until present need 2 cams for the 2v gt (single over head cam) and 4 cams for the 4v cobra (dual over head cam):_) they are all modular motors, not push rod, and they are all over head cam: meaning the cam sits in the actual head assembly.

The 2v GT's have plenty of low-end grunt, but are also fairly easy to launch (especially when compared to our cars).
The blown version of the S281 is actually pretty potent, putting down 12-second runs all night long in stock trim with the right driver (i've seen it) - Plus you have to consider the ease of increasing power substantially with a simple pulley swap, and a few bolt-ons. But I bet your LS1 would have no problem from a higher speed roll, due to the two-valves low efficient top end.
